Transaction 43ec7ad52fc7a45453ffee2490cbe9aeb0f708681c67de2ebcc871dc6f4486f7

22 Input
2 Outputs
  • 43ec7ad52fc7a45453ffee2490cbe9aeb0f708681c67de2ebcc871dc6f4486f7:0
  • value  789230
    address  3BL2FHEkygbyVohr6wEgeQXxBe2Ai8xZKx
  • 43ec7ad52fc7a45453ffee2490cbe9aeb0f708681c67de2ebcc871dc6f4486f7:1
  • value  200585918
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s